    I too have a bow front tank (my first saltwater tank) and I too have a refug.( I wouldn't go any other way)and just like BL says it keeps the main tank in good repair. along with my skimmer in the sump of the refugium it is recreating the eco system of a real reef. I have a retro 2x65 PC and the lighting is great for.... let me see I am so proud of my new corals.....:) torch coral, toadstool leather, xenia, zoas, ricordia, pulsing xenia, star polyps, and some others that i cant remember the name. and all are fantastic. so dont be put off by nay sayers of the bow front. a retro PC will do the trick.
